广西花山花岗岩体风化带的渗透系数
Permeability coefficients of weathering zones in Huashan granite of Guangxi
摘要
Abstract
Huashan granite weathering zone is rich in rare earth ore.In the future extraction process,the local groundwater environment may be seriously polluted.In order to evaluate the risk of groundwater pollution during mining,the permeability coefficients of the weathering zones of Huangshan granite are needed to test comprehensively and tostudy systematically.Comprehensive tests are carried out by means of water seepage tests on the surface and pumping tests and water pressure tests in boreholes.Meanwhile,long-term monitoring of groundwater is carried out,so that the permeability coefficients of the weathering zones and their partitions are obtained through GMS numerical simulation.The results indicate that the permeability coefficients of the rock stratum in the weathered zone of granite are getting smaller and smaller as the weakening of weathering from the surface to the depths.The permeability coefficients of each weathering zone are as following:residual soil layer 2.3-3.80 m/d,completely weathering layer 0.50-2.30 m/d,strongly weathering layer 0.01-0.50 m/d,moderate weathering layer 0.003-0.01 m/d,weak weathering layer 8.64 × 10-5-0.003 m/d,unweathered layer ≤ 8.64 × 10-5 m/d.关键词
